You mean of the body?
Simple version: put on a layer of clearcoat (or several actually) and then polish until it shines...
Complex version: put on a layer of clearcoat, then sand carefully with 2000+ sandpaper until it's fairly smooth (not shiny!); be very careful not to sand through the clearcoat!. Then apply a new coat of clear, this one should come out pretty smooth already because the previous layer was. Depending on how smooth start polishing/sanding with 3600 or 4000 until 12000 then continue with the Tamiya polish compounds until it shines like a mirror 😉.
Remember this is how I usually do it, others will have other ways that will get the same result. I use Zero Paint pre-thinned clearcoat (not 2K).
